Job Summary

The Provider Enrollment Specialist is primarily responsible for the initial and ongoing maintenance of provider and organization data entry and enrollment needed to support multiple functions within the Cayuga Health Partners Network and Centralus Health. This positon will be responsible for completing provider enrollment applications according to internal policies, health plan policies, and other regulatory agencies such as NCQA, CMS, and NYS Department of Health, ensuring continued Network compliance. This position acts as a liaison between our Network, CHP providers and practices, and health plans. The Provider Enrollment Specialist will build and maintain professional relationships with Practice billing and credentialing staff, payer-provider representatives, and providers.

Job Functions

  1. Perform provider enrollment activities as necessary.*
  2. Manage the completion and submission of provider enrollment applications for CHP providers according to plan specifications. Understand specific application requirements for each payer including pre-requisites, forms required, form completion requirements, supporting documentation (DEA, CV, etc.) and regulations.*
  3. Review and assess for completeness of information of enrollment documents, including current state licensure, liability insurance, DEA, etc.*
  4. Responsible for follow-up with physicians and providers on missing information needed to complete payer enrollment.*
  5. Responsible for the generating, mailing, tracking, and subsequent processing of provider revalidation applications. Interacts with representatives from health plans in an effort to resolve any delays in approvals as well as CHP Participants to answer inquiries and clarify requirements.*
  6. Update Provider Data Management System when new information is received.*
  7. Responsible for working with health plans on a routine basis to maintain their Provider Rosters.*
  8. Responsible for notification to health plan and applicable CHP participants. Notification includes date of contract termination, anticipated health plan termination (if different than contract termination) and provider for membership re-assignment.*
  9. Maintain a current and accurate Provider Roster, communicating provider changes to appropriate CHP staff to support Network Initiatives.*
  10. Maintains extensive working knowledge of provider enrollment.*
